dns自动

DNS自动指的是域名系统(DNS)具有自动更新、解析域名与IP地址对应关系等功能。

DNS 自动配置:原理、类型及应用场景

一、引言

在当今数字化时代,网络的顺畅连接对于各类设备和应用的正常运行至关重要,而 DNS(域名系统)作为网络中的关键组成部分,其自动配置功能极大地简化了网络管理和维护工作,使得用户能够更便捷地访问互联网资源,本文将深入探讨 DNS 自动配置的原理、常见类型以及在不同场景下的应用。

二、DNS 自动配置原理

DNS 自动配置的核心目标是让设备在连接到网络时,能够自动获取正确的 DNS 服务器地址,从而无需手动设置,这一过程主要依赖于一些特定的协议和机制,以下是其基本原理的详细阐述:

(一)基于 DHCP 的 DNS 自动配置

1、DHCP 协议

DHCP(动态主机配置协议)主要用于为网络中的设备自动分配 IP 地址、子网掩码、默认网关等网络参数,在 DNS 自动配置方面,DHCP 服务器可以同时向客户端提供 DNS 服务器的 IP 地址信息。

2、工作流程

当设备接入网络并发送 DHCP 请求时,DHCP 服务器在响应中除了包含常规的网络配置信息外,还会携带 DNS 服务器的地址列表,客户端设备接收到这些信息后,会自动将其配置到本地的网络设置中,以便在后续的网络通信中能够正确地解析域名。

(二)基于路由器内置 DNS 服务器的自动配置

dns自动

1、路由器的作用

许多现代家用路由器或企业级路由器都具备 DNS 转发功能,它们可以充当本地网络中的 DNS 服务器,当设备连接到这样的路由器时,路由器会将自己的 DNS 服务器地址推送给设备。

2、工作原理

设备在连接路由器后,通过路由器的广播或特定的网络协议交互,获取到路由器提供的 DNS 服务器地址,并将其设置为本地的 DNS 服务器,这种方式在一定程度上简化了家庭或小型办公网络环境中的 DNS 配置管理。

三、DNS 自动配置的类型

根据不同的实现方式和技术特点,DNS 自动配置主要有以下几种类型:

类型 描述
完全自动配置 设备完全依赖网络中的协议和服务(如 DHCP、路由器推送等)自动获取 DNS 服务器地址,无需用户任何干预,这是最常见的一种类型,适用于大多数普通网络环境和终端设备。
部分自动配置 设备在初始连接时自动获取一个基本的 DNS 服务器地址,但允许用户根据需要进行手动调整或添加额外的 DNS 服务器地址,这种方式提供了一定的灵活性,适合对网络有一定专业需求的用户或特定应用场景。
手动触发自动配置 设备不会在连接网络时自动进行 DNS 配置,而是需要用户手动在设备的网络设置界面中选择“自动获取 DNS 服务器地址”选项,然后设备才会按照相应的协议去获取 DNS 配置信息,这种方式给予用户更多的控制权,可在特定情况下避免不必要的自动配置行为。

四、DNS 自动配置的应用场景

DNS 自动配置在不同的网络环境和应用中都有着广泛的应用,以下是一些常见的场景示例:

dns自动

(一)家庭网络

1、智能家电

越来越多的智能家电(如智能电视、智能冰箱、智能音箱等)连接到家庭无线网络,这些设备通常支持 DNS 自动配置,通过 DHCP 从家庭路由器获取 DNS 服务器地址,从而实现对在线音乐、视频流媒体、智能家居控制平台等网络服务的访问,用户无需为每个智能家电单独设置 DNS,极大地提高了设备的易用性和用户体验。

2、移动设备

智能手机、平板电脑等移动设备在家庭 WiFi 环境下,利用 DHCP 自动获取包括 DNS 在内的网络配置信息,这使得用户能够轻松地在家中浏览网页、使用各种应用程序,无需繁琐的手动网络配置过程。

(二)企业办公网络

1、员工办公电脑

在企业办公环境中,大量员工的办公电脑接入公司的局域网,企业的网络管理员通常会部署 DHCP 服务器来统一管理网络配置,其中就包括为办公电脑自动分配 DNS 服务器地址,这样可以确保员工在使用公司内部资源(如内部邮件服务器、文件共享服务器等)和访问外部互联网时都能够正常进行域名解析,提高办公效率。

2、会议室多媒体设备

会议室中的投影仪、视频会议终端等多媒体设备也需要连接到网络,通过 DNS 自动配置功能,这些设备可以快速获取正确的 DNS 设置,方便进行会议资料展示、远程视频会议等操作,减少了会议准备过程中的网络配置时间。

dns自动

五、相关问题与解答

(一)问题:如果网络中存在多个 DHCP 服务器,设备如何确定使用哪个 DNS 服务器地址?

答:当网络中存在多个 DHCP 服务器时,设备通常会优先选择第一个响应其 DHCP 请求的服务器提供的 DNS 服务器地址,这是因为 DHCP 协议规定了客户端在收到多个 DHCP 响应时的处理规则,即采用最先到达的有效响应,在一些复杂的网络环境中,可能会出现多个 DHCP 服务器提供的 DNS 服务器地址不一致的情况,这可能会导致网络连接问题或域名解析异常,为了避免这种情况,网络管理员可以通过合理规划 DHCP 服务器的部署位置和作用域,或者采用静态绑定等方式来确保设备获取到正确且统一的 DNS 配置信息。

(二)问题:DNS 自动配置是否总是可靠的?有没有可能出现获取到错误的 DNS 服务器地址的情况?

答:虽然 DNS 自动配置在大多数情况下是可靠且便捷的,但也存在获取到错误 DNS 服务器地址的可能性,如果网络中存在恶意攻击者设置的虚假 DHCP 服务器,该服务器可能会向客户端设备提供错误的 DNS 服务器地址,从而导致域名解析失败或被劫持到恶意网站,网络设备故障、配置错误或软件漏洞等因素也可能导致设备获取到错误的 DNS 配置信息,为了提高 DNS 自动配置的安全性和可靠性,用户可以采取一些措施,如启用网络接入控制(NAC)技术对接入网络的设备进行身份验证,定期更新网络设备的固件和软件以修复安全漏洞,以及使用安全信誉良好的 DNS 服务提供商等。

希望以上内容对你理解 DNS 自动配置有所帮助,如果你还有其他关于 DNS 的问题,欢迎继续提问。

来源互联网整合,作者:小编,如若转载,请注明出处:https://www.aiboce.com/ask/156271.html

Like (0)
小编小编
Previous 2025年3月9日 03:09
Next 2025年3月9日 03:21

相关推荐

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注